Preliminary Studies on Polyploidy Mutation of Cut Flower Gerbera jamesonii Bolus

Abstract:

Tetrap loidswere successfully induced from in vitro plantlets of diploid Gerbera jamesoniiBolus‘Cabana’and‘Dalma’(2n=2x=50) by dipping shoot tip s with colchicine. Colchicine at a concentration of 0.02% , 0.05% , 0.10% were tested for 24, 36 and 48 h. The results indicated that the most efficient
condition for inducing tetrap loids was treated with 0110% colchicine for 48 h. The highest mutation rate of‘Cabana’and‘Dalma’was 16% and 10%, respectively. As a whole, gerbrea shoots seemed be not sensibility to colchicines. Mutation budswere screened bymorphological app raisal, stomatal and cytological identification. The chromosome number of part mutants have doubled to 100 (2n=4x=100). As compared with diploid, tetraploid of Gerbera jamesonii Bolus was characterized by larger stoma area, larger flower head,thicker leaves color, leaves tend to round, thicker leaves, larger stem diameter and anthocyanin coloration of peduncle baseswere obviously strong. Finally, over 200 and 300 stable tetrap loids of‘Cabana’and‘Dalma’were respectively abtained.

Key words: Gerbera jamesonii Bolus, polyploidy, ploidy level identification, mutation
